Got my Harmony yesterday. Looks really nice.
Some feedback:
Bad:

  • light intensity set to 1 is too bright in darknes, would be great to have 1-3 more low levels
  • no orange/amber/red light? (blue and green spectrum shouldn’t be used at night, some eBook readers have it already from long time)
  • no battery charge info anywhere
  • can’t configure relaxing sound volume (too loud for me)
  • no ability to upload my own sounds (but will happen)
  • no temperature display
  • language change back to English after turning off

Good:

  • great looking
  • no battery charge info on home
  • good quality speaker
  • nice sounds
  • great that meditation timer give me time to put harmony down and fix how I sit (so many apps forget about this!)

Some ideas:

  • I think it would be better to use monospaced font for time, 1 and 7 are narrower and going 9:20 -> 9:21 -> 9:22 make time sliding to both sides
  • maybe for setting timer (meditation, relax and nap) jump by more than 1 minute (for example after 30 min jump by 5 min, after 1 hour by 10 min for every rotation step)
  • reset seconds when setting time (to have same time with my phone)
  • I’m not sure if it will be possible with how Harmony is handling turning off alarm but I still would prefer to have repeated alarms (like 8 am every Monday and 6 pm every Friday)

All in all I’m happy for now.

@Dobroslaw_Zybort Thanks for the feedback. I went through your concerns & I think perhaps some issues could be easily explained:
You can find the battery level by pressing the back button for 5 sec.


The light & volume issue could be subjective & can be easily modified with a software update if more users find that the current settings are problematic.
We are working on implementing the option of uploading your own sounds. It’s actually high on our priorities list & should be ready in the 2nd Quarter.
